Et væsentligt skridt i at bygge bro mellem design og fremstilling er genereringen af en G-Code-fil. For CNC-brugere er ArtCAM et potent værktøj, der gør det nemmere at lave indviklede tegninger og konvertere dem til bearbejdelig kode. Både nybegyndere og ekspertbrugere vil nemt kunne generere G-kode til CNC maskiner ved at følge denne guide, som demonstrerer processen. Sammen kan vi dekonstruere hvert trin og hjælpe dig med at producere den ideelle fil til din bestræbelse.

Hvad er ArtCAM?
Specialized CAD/CAM-software kaldet ArtCAM bruges i design og konstruktion af CNC-maskiner. Dens unikke evne til at producere utrolig nøjagtigt 2D/3D modeller har gjort det vellidt i en række forskellige industrier, herunder skiltefremstilling, smykkefremstilling, tømrerarbejde og meget mere. Ved hjælp af ArtCAMs udvalg af værktøjer kan brugerne skitsere, forme og arbejde med designs direkte inde i programmet. ArtCAMs intuitive brugerflade gør det nemt at oversætte kunstneriske koncepter til nøjagtige maskininstruktioner, uanset kompleksiteten af de relieffer eller graveringer, du laver.
Softwarens stærke værktøjsbanegenererende egenskaber, som gør det nemmere at forberede design til CNC-bearbejdning, er særligt værdsat. På én platform kan brugerne vælge de ideelle værktøjer til deres materiale, ændre skæredybder og tilpasse deres bearbejdningstaktik. For fagfolk og entusiaster, der ønsker at bruge CNC-maskiner til at realisere deres digitale design, er ArtCAM den foretrukne mulighed på grund af dens omfattende designmuligheder og tilpasningsevne.
Hvad er G-kode?
Programmeringssproget, der bruges til at betjene CNC-maskiner, kaldes G-Code, og det styrer deres bevægelser og handlinger til at udføre forudbestemte opgaver. Betragt G-Code som samlingen af instruktioner, der specificerer maskinen alle dens bevægelser, hastigheder og skæretider. Hver linje i G-kode angiver en særskilt handling, såsom at skifte værktøj, skifte skæreværktøj eller ændre spindelhastigheden.
Efter at have konfigureret dit design og værktøjsstier, genererer CAM-software (Computer-Aided Manufacturing), som ArtCAM, G-Code-filer. Efter oprettelse føres disse filer ind i CNC-maskinens controller, som derefter læser instruktionerne og foretager de nødvendige snit. Præcise indstillinger og simuleringer før arbejdets udførelse er afgørende, da kvaliteten af G-Code-genereringen bestemmer præcisionen og effektiviteten af dit bearbejdningsprojekt.
Hvorfor bruge ArtCAM til G-Code Generation?
ArtCAM er en fantastisk mulighed for at skabe G-Code på grund af dens sofistikerede designegenskaber og brugervenlige grænseflade. Her er nogle af grundene til, at CNC-brugere synes, det er bedre.
• Meget nøjagtige og detaljerede designs er mulige med ArtCAM takket være dets intuitive layout for begge 2D/3D designs.
• De bearbejdningsteknikker, som ArtCAM kommer med, gør generering af værktøjsbaner lettere.
• Et stort udvalg af CNC-maskiner er understøttet.
Sådan genereres G-kode med ArtCAM til CNC-maskine
At bruge ArtCAM til at skabe G-Code til din CNC-maskine er et afgørende skridt i at realisere dine designs. Din CNC-maskine fortolker dine digitale tegninger til præcise bevægelser og handlinger ved hjælp af G-Code, der fungerer som dens sprog. Med sit robuste design og værktøjsbaneudviklingsmuligheder strømliner ArtCAM denne proces og gør det nemmere at producere præcis G-kode. Kvaliteten og effektiviteten af dine CNC-projekter kan øges markant ved at lære at generere G-kode med ArtCAM, uanset dit erfaringsniveau.
Opsætning af dit ArtCAM-projekt
Det er vigtigt at sætte dit projekt ordentligt op, før du begynder at designe. Start først dit projekt efter at have sikret dig et perfekt arrangement. Sådan begynder du,
• Start din computers software.
• Vælg "Ny model" fra hovedmenuen og indtast projektets dimensioner. Dette omfatter tykkelse, bredde og højde.
• Den slags materiale, du arbejder med, bestemmer de skæreindstillinger, du kan bruge.
• Angiv den position, hvor din CNC-maskine vil begynde at skære, som typisk er nederst til venstre eller i midten.
Oprettelse eller import af dit design
Nu er det tid til at bringe dit design ind i ArtCAM. Du kan enten oprette et nyt design direkte i softwaren eller importere et fra et andet CAD-værktøj.
Oprettelse af et nyt design i ArtCAM
• Brug vektortegneværktøjerne til at lave tekst eller grundlæggende former. Ved hjælp af dette værktøjssæt kan man skabe lukkede objekter, kurver og linjer til brug i CNC-operationer.3D modelleringsværktøjer er tilgængelige fra ArtCAM, hvis du har brug for et mere komplekst design.
• Du kan bruge skulpturværktøjer til at fremstille komplekse udskæringer, arbejde med relieffer og skabe teksturer.
Import af designs
• ArtCAM lader dig importere filer i DXF, EPS og STL formater, hvis du allerede har planlagt dit projekt ved hjælp af et andet program (som AutoCAD eller Adobe Illustrator).
• Vælg blot din fil ved at navigere til "Filer" > "Importer". Opsætning af værktøjsbaner er det følgende trin, når dit design er færdigt.
Opsætning af værktøjsbaner
Værktøjsbaner er de ruter, som CNC-maskinen vil følge for at udskære dit design. ArtCAM forenkler processen ved at tilbyde forskellige værktøjsstistrategier til forskellige typer snit.
Værktøjsstityper
1. 2D værktøjsbaner: Til enkle skæreoperationer, såsom gravering eller profilskæring. Disse er ideelle til flade designs.
2. 3D Værktøjsbaner: Anvendes til mere komplekse designs, hvor dybde og krumning er involveret, som at skabe basrelieffer.
3. Boreværktøjsbaner: Hvis dit design kræver boring, vil denne værktøjsbane skabe lodrette huller baseret på størrelsen af boret.
Toolpath-opsætningsproces
• Vælg det område, der skal bearbejdes: For at vælge de dele af dit design, som du vil have maskinen til at skære, skal du bruge valgværktøjerne i ArtCAM.
• Vælg det rigtige værktøj: Ved at justere parametre som diameter og skæredybde, giver ArtCAM dig mulighed for at definere dit skæreværktøj (såsom en pindfræser, kuglenæse eller V-bit).
• Definer bearbejdningsparametrene: Angiv skæredybden, spindelhastigheden (RPM) og tilspændingen (skærehastigheden). Det materiale, du beskæftiger dig med, og det præcisionsniveau, der er nødvendigt for dit projekt, vil bestemme disse parametre.
• Opret værktøjsstien: Opret værktøjsstien, når parametrene er nøjagtige. Ved at bruge dit design og konfigurationen af din maskine, vil ArtCAM beregne stien.
Simulering af værktøjsbanen
Det er en god idé at simulere værktøjsstien for at undersøge, hvordan CNC-maskinen vil udføre designet, inden den producerer den endelige G-kode. Ved hjælp af ArtCAMs simuleringsevne kan du muligvis se en forhåndsvisning af skæringen og identificere eventuelle potentielle problemer før bearbejdning.
Sørg for, at ingen del af materialet eller maskinen kolliderer med værktøjet. Vend tilbage til værktøjsbaneopsætningen og foretag de nødvendige justeringer, hvis du finder problemer. Fordi simulering eliminerer fejl, kan det spare dig både tid og ressourcer.
Generering af G-koden
Det er tid til at generere G-Code-filen, når værktøjsstien er færdiggjort. Dette trin er kritisk, da G-koden vil blive brugt af CNC-maskinen til at udføre skæreoperationen.
Trin til at generere G-kode
1. Vælg en postprocessor: ArtCAM er kompatibel med mange mærker og slags CNC-maskiner. Vælg den korrekte post-processor, som konverterer din værktøjssti til G-kode, der er unik for din maskine.
2. Generer G-kode: Vælg postbehandleren, og klik derefter på "Generer G-kode". Filen gemmes med filtypenavnet ".nc" eller ".tap" eller i et format, der kan læses af din CNC-maskine.
3. Gem filen: Når du er klar til at sende G-kode-filen til CNC-maskinen, skal du gemme den på et sted, der er praktisk for dig at få adgang til.
Overførsel af G-koden til din CNC-maskine
Nu hvor du har din G-kode fil, er det tid til at indlæse den i CNC-maskinen. Der er et par måder at gøre dette på afhængigt af maskinen.
• USB-overførsel: G-kode kan overføres via et USB-drev på mange CNC-maskiner. For at bruge filen skal du blot kopiere den til en USB-stick og sætte den i computerens controller.
• Direkte forbindelse: Ved hjælp af en seriel eller USB-forbindelse muliggør visse enheder direkte kommunikation mellem din computer og CNC'en.
• Trådløs overførsel: Du kan sende G-kode-filen direkte fra din computer via Wi-Fi, hvis din CNC-maskine er i stand til at understøtte trådløse forbindelser.
Når G-koden er uploadet, kan du begynde at bearbejde.
Almindelige fejl, der skal undgås ved generering af G-kode
Selv erfarne brugere kan lave fejl under G-Code-genereringsprocessen. Nogle almindelige fejl du kan lave er,
1. Forkerte værktøjsbanekonfigurationer: Bekræft din tilspændingshastighed, spindelhastighed og værktøjsstørrelse to gange om dagen.
2. Ignorer simuleringen: Selvom en simulering kan virke tidskrævende, kan den spare dyre fejl.
3. Brug af den forkerte postprocessor: Kontroller, at den postprocessor, du bruger, passer til den bestemte CNC-maskine, du ejer.
Tips til optimering af G-kodegenerering i ArtCAM
Opnåelse af problemfri og effektiv CNC-bearbejdning kræver optimering af G-Code-generering i ArtCAM. Ved at strømline dine værktøjsbaner, ændre tilførselshastigheder og arrangere dine designlag kan du spare tid og forbedre korrektheden af dit projekt. Disse små justeringer hjælper dig med at få mest muligt ud af din maskine og materialer, samtidig med at de forbedrer ydeevnen. Her er nogle tips til at maksimere ArtCAMs G-Code-generering:
• Brug lag til komplekse designs: Brug af lag kan hjælpe dig med effektivt at administrere og arrangere flere værktøjsbaner i dit projekt.
• Test med et prøvemateriale: Sørg for, at alt fungerer korrekt ved at teste G-koden på en prøve, før du udfører den på dit færdige produkt.
• Optimer værktøjsbaner for hurtigere snit: ArtCAM lader dig justere værktøjsbaner for maksimal effektivitet.
• Prøv at justere skærerækkefølgen og fremføringshastigheden for hurtigere produktion uden at ofre kvaliteten.
Valg af den rigtige ArtCAM Toolpath-strategi til dit projekt
ArtCAM tilbyder flere værktøjsbanestrategier, og valget af den korrekte strategi før generering af G-kode bestemmer både skærekvalitet og cyklustid. Profilværktøjsbaner skæres langs omridset af en 2D-vektor til skiltskrift, indlæg og komponentprofilering. Værktøjsbaner til områdefrigørelse fjerner materiale inden for eller uden for en vektorgrænse til lommer, fordybninger og fladbundede hulrum. 3D arbejde, skrubfræsning af værktøjsbaner rydder bulkmateriale med en flad endefræser ved aggressive nedstigningsværdier, og sletfræsning af værktøjsbaner følger relieffladen med et kulespidsbor ved en fin overstigning for at producere glatte detaljer på dekorative paneler, konsoller og møbelelementer.
Det er lige så vigtigt at matche værktøjsbanen til maskinen som at matche den til designet. Standard 3-akset CNC træ routere Håndter profilsnit, lommeskæring og ensidet reliefudskæring effektivt. Komplekse skulpturer og omsluttende udskæringer kræver de roterende værktøjsbaner, der er tilgængelige, når der udskrives G-kode til en 3D CNC router maskine med en 4. akse. ArtCAMs værktøjsbanesimuleringsforhåndsvisning giver dig mulighed for at verificere den færdige form på skærmen, før du går videre til materialet, og dermed registrere dybdefejl, udhulninger og oversete områder, der ellers ville spilde materiale- og maskintid.
Valg af den rigtige efterbehandlingsenhed til din CNC-controller
En postprocessor er oversættelseslaget mellem ArtCAMs interne værktøjsbanedata og den specifikke G-kodedialekt, som din CNC-controller forstår. Forskellige controllere, såsom DSP, Mach3, GRBL, NCStudio og Syntec, fortolker G-kodekommandoer med subtile variationer i bueformater, spindelkoder og safe-h8-håndtering. Brug af den forkerte postprocessor kan forårsage akseretningsfejl, forkerte spindelstartsekvenser eller uventede hurtige bevægelser, der får værktøjet til at køre ind i emnet.
ArtCAM leveres med et bibliotek af postprocessorer til almindelige controllere, og de fleste CNC-routerproducenter leverer en anbefalet postfil, der matcher deres maskines firmware. Før du gemmer din første G-kodefil, skal du bekræfte, hvilken controller din maskine kører, og indlæse den tilsvarende postprocessor i ArtCAMs outputindstillinger. Kør en tørtest med spindlen slukket og værktøjet hævet for at kontrollere, at aksebevægelser, tilspændingshastigheder og værktøjsskift udføres i den korrekte rækkefølge. For et bredere overblik over kompatibel design- og produktionssoftware, se CNC-softwareressourcebibliotek viser de mest anvendte CAD/CAM-softwarepakker sammen med deres understøttede filformater og controllerkompatibilitet.
Fejlfinding af almindelige G-kodefejl efter eksport fra ArtCAM
Selv en korrekt designet værktøjsbane kan give uventede resultater på maskinen, hvis G-kodeeksporten indeholder parameterafvigelser. Et af de hyppigste problemer er en enhedsafvigelse: ArtCAM eksporterer muligvis i millimeter, mens controlleren forventer tommer, hvilket får maskinen til at skære i en brøkdel af den tilsigtede størrelse eller overskride emnet helt. Kontroller altid, at G-kodeheaderen angiver G21 for metrisk eller G20 for britisk, og bekræft, at controllerens standardenhedsindstilling matcher.
Fejl i tilspændingshastigheden er det næstmest almindelige problem. Hvis den eksporterede tilspændingshastighed overstiger maskinens maksimale bevægelseshastighed, vil controlleren enten fastlåse værdien lydløst eller udløse en alarm, afhængigt af firmwaren. Gennemgå dine ArtCAM-værktøjsbaneparametre i forhold til maskinens nominelle maksimale tilspændings- og ilganghastigheder, før du eksporterer. Safe-h8- og tilbagetrækningsværdier skal også være opmærksomme; hvis tilbagetrækningsplanet indstilles for lavt, kan det trække værktøjet hen over klemmer eller fastholdelseshardware mellem snit. Den omfattende guide til Almindelige problemer med CNC-routere og løsninger til fejlfinding dækker yderligere mekaniske og softwaremæssige problemer, der påvirker snitnøjagtigheden. Når din arbejdsgang er indstillet, vil biblioteket med gratis 3D CNC-routerfiler leverer importklare designs til test af din ArtCAM-til-maskine-pipeline på virkelige projekter.
Konklusion
Det er nemt at generere G-kode til en CNC-maskine ved hjælp af ArtCAM. Alt du skal gøre er at opsætte dit projekt, designe, lave værktøjsbaner og eksportere G-Code-filen. Med lidt erfaring kan du skabe fremragende bearbejdelige filer, der garanterer nøjagtigt og produktivt output. Glem aldrig at bruge den passende postprocessor, simuler dine værktøjsbaner og overfør filen korrekt til din CNC-maskine. Dine digitale designs kan nu let omdannes til virkelighed.






